I love Florence for all the possibilities it gives you to know more about its culture, architecture and history. The latest one was due to the Festival delle Generazioni – an event to promote the cooperation between young people and older generations. It included workshops, debates, concerts and a possibility to visit Palazzo Vecchio. I couldn’t lose this possibility, also because currently we are hosting a friend from Moldova.

So we went to see the palace, unfortunately we didn’t have the guide, but I knew that guys who work there as museum guards and are present in all the halls of the palace know a lot about its history and secrets. It was an evening visit and there were not a lot of people, the guards were a bit bored so I started talking with one of them.

I remembered from our last visit about existence of a secret room that has a little grid window facing the Salone dei Cinquecento – a former seat of the Grand Council – I wanted to understand where it comes from.
